技术文摘
怎样修改mysql的默认时区
怎样修改MySQL的默认时区
在MySQL数据库的使用过程中,时区设置至关重要,它会影响到日期和时间相关数据的存储与显示。如果默认时区设置不正确,可能导致数据在时间上出现偏差,给数据分析和业务逻辑处理带来困扰。那么,怎样修改MySQL的默认时区呢?
对于不同操作系统,修改方式略有不同。在Linux系统下,首先可以通过命令行操作。登录MySQL数据库后,使用“SHOW VARIABLES LIKE 'time_zone';”命令查看当前的时区设置。若要将默认时区修改为北京时间(东八区),可执行“SET GLOBAL time_zone = '+08:00';”命令,这是全局层面的设置,会影响到所有用户的会话。若只想对当前会话生效,则使用“SET time_zone = '+08:00';”。还可以修改MySQL的配置文件my.cnf,找到“[mysqld]”部分,添加或修改“default-time-zone = '+08:00'”,保存并重启MySQL服务,使修改生效。
在Windows系统中,同样先登录MySQL数据库,用“SHOW VARIABLES LIKE 'time_zone';”查看当前时区。然后在MySQL命令行中使用“SET GLOBAL time_zone = '+08:00';”或“SET time_zone = '+08:00';”进行设置,区别与Linux系统相同。另外,还可以在MySQL安装目录下找到my.ini配置文件,在“[mysqld]”段添加“default-time-zone = '+08:00'”,保存后重启MySQL服务。
如果使用的是MySQL的图形化管理工具,如phpMyAdmin ,操作也较为简便。登录phpMyAdmin后,在主界面找到“变量”选项,在众多变量中找到“time_zone”,在对应的输入框中输入想要设置的时区,如“Asia/Shanghai”,点击保存即可。
准确设置MySQL的默认时区,能确保数据库中时间相关数据的准确性和一致性,为企业的业务系统稳定运行和数据分析提供有力支持。无论是开发人员还是数据库管理员,都应熟练掌握时区修改方法,以应对不同的业务需求。
- 6 种负载均衡技术的实现方式一文全览
- RISC-V 架构步步紧逼,ARM 面临压力
- 5G 能否助力 VR 破局:能售货却难改命
- IntelliJ IDEA 必备插件与 SpringBoot 实用小技巧汇总
- 中国移动韩柳燕:力求切实应用光层技术
- CPU/GPU未来百年发展:功耗能否降低千倍
- 高德地图全新重磅功能免费上线
- Black 自由格式化 Python 的应用
- 华为海思总裁:备胎芯片全面转正 力求科技自立
- Spring Boot 2.1.5 已正式发布,1.5.x 即将退役!
- 常见 AI 编程语言的优劣对比,程序员选对很重要!
- 天天逛淘宝,竟不知个性化推荐技术
- 阿里专家:工程师的 10 个快速成长简易技巧
- Nginx 除负载均衡外的多样功能:限流、缓存与黑白名单等
- 十年前删掉的初恋 凌晨一点忽然加我